About Beinn Sgritheall
Beinn Sgritheall boasts one of the most spectacular locations of all the Munros, majestically rising above the quaint village of Arnisdale on the shores of Loch Hourn. The climb to its summit is a relentless and challenging endeavor, but those who reach the top are rewarded with some of the most breathtaking vistas in all of Scotland. The panoramic views stretch far and wide, offering a truly unforgettable experience for any avid hillwalker.
Where is Beinn Sgritheall?
Beinn Sgritheall sits in the Glen Shiel to Loch Hourn and Loch Quoich region of Kintail at 57.1538°N, 5.5797°W.
Key facts
| Height | 974 metres / 3,196 feet |
|---|---|
| Rank by height | 181 of 282 Munros |
| Coordinates | 57.15382, -5.57973 |
| Area | Kintail |
| SMC section | 10A: Glen Shiel to Loch Hourn and Loch Quoich |
